Role Objectives:The WEP Clinical cGMP Production Manager is responsible for both hands-on execution and technical expertise of production, packaging, and labeling activities, ensuring compliant, efficient, and audit-ready operations. The role oversees end-to-end GMP batch execution, including room setup, documentation accuracy, component readiness, labeling, artwork control, and MBR/EBR ownership, while also supporting packaging design, regulatory alignment, material specification development, and client approvals. In addition to leading daily production activities, the role contributes to process optimization, change controls, system improvements, and cross functional initiatives across Global Supply Chain Operations. Acting as a production and labeling SME, the cGMP Production Manager supports the implementation of global processes, collaborates with Project Management, Regulatory, Quality, Warehouse, Logistics, and Procurement teams, and participates in vendor coordination and audits to ensure high-quality, efficient, and standardized operational performance.

- Execute and oversee GMP production activities, including room setup, batch execution, in-process checks, reconciliation, line clearance, and clean-down.
- Maintain production suites in a continuous audit-ready state, ensuring compliance with GMP, GDP, SOPs, and quality standards.
- Serve as a global production SME, providing real-time troubleshooting, escalation support, and technical guidance during operations.
- Verify readiness and compliance of materials, labels, packaging components, equipment, and documentation prior to batch execution.
- Create, review, and maintain MBRs and EBRs, ensuring accurate, timely, and compliant batch documentation.
- Develop, proof, issue, control, and reconcile label templates, artwork, and packaging layouts to meet regulatory, client, and protocol requirements.
- Partner with Project Management, Regulatory, and Quality to finalize packaging and labelling designs, layout drawings, samples, and client approvals.
- Maintain BOMs and related master data in ERP systems, ensuring accurate configuration, versioning, and updates.
- Support vendor coordination, sourcing decisions, and supplier qualification for packaging components, tooling, consumables, and equipment.
- Drive process optimization, change controls, system enhancements, and global standardization initiatives across Production and Global Supply Chain Operations.
- 8 years of experience in cGMP secondary packaging and labeling operations within the pharmaceutical or clinical supply chain environment, preferably supporting clinical trial materials
- Strong working knowledge of cGMP requirements and global regulatory standards governing pharmaceutical packaging and labeling
- Demonstrated expertise in label design, artwork development and proofing, MBR management, and packaging documentation, with rigorous version control and attention to detail
- Hands-on experience using ERP systems to support production scheduling, Bill of Materials (BOM) management, and operational workflow optimization
- Proven ability to think strategically, solve complex operational challenges, and collaborate effectively with cross-functional partners including Project Management, Regulatory Affairs, Quality Assurance, Procurement, and external suppliers
- Strong vendor and stakeholder management capabilities, with a consistent focus on compliance, accuracy, and on-time delivery
- Experience supporting and coordinating client and regulatory audits related to packaging and labeling activities

WEP Clinical partners with biopharmaceutical Sponsors to help them bring treatments closer to the patients who need them most. Through end-to-end clinical trial delivery, home health services, expanded access programs, and market access consultancy, we provide flexible, fit-for-purpose solutions that support drug development, improve access, and help therapies reach the right patients at the right time. With more than 15 years of global experience, we have supported programs across 150+ countries, combining operational scale with the agility and personalised service of a specialised provider. Our work helps bridge critical gaps in care, ensuring safe, ethical, and efficient access to promising new treatments.
